boldaq
Sep 24, 2012 2:42 PM
The Communist Party USA Says Re-electing Obama is “Absolutely Essential”. Since 1988, the CPUSA has not run its own candidates for president and vice-president, preferring instead to work through the Democratic Party. Its support for Obama in 2008 and again this year has been open and outspoken. Vote the commie out!